深入了解Netflix服务框架

Netflix 服务框架

Netflix作为全球著名的在线视频流媒体服务提供商,凭借其领先的技术和服务框架,给用户带来了优质的观影体验。本文将深入探讨Netflix的服务框架,涵盖其定义、架构、特点和应用。

定义

Netflix服务框架指的是Netflix在其技术架构中采用的一套服务体系,用于支撑其视频流媒体平台的各项功能和服务。

架构

Netflix的服务框架采用了微服务架构,将整个系统拆分为多个自治的微服务单元,每个微服务都有明确定义的职责和功能。这种架构有利于系统的弹性和扩展性,同时也更容易实现持续集成和部署。

特点

  • 弹性: Netflix的服务框架具有高度的弹性,能够应对突发访问量的波动,确保用户获得稳定的服务体验。
  • 可观察性: 通过监控、日志和指标等手段,Netflix能够实时观察和监控其服务框架的运行状态,及时发现和解决问题。
  • 容错性: 在面对服务故障或异常时,Netflix的服务框架能够快速进行故障转移和恢复,保障系统的可靠性。

应用

Netflix的服务框架被广泛应用于其视频流媒体平台的各个组件和功能模块中,包括用户认证、推荐系统、内容分发等,为用户提供稳定、高效的服务。

FAQ

Netflix服务框架是什么?

Netflix服务框架指的是Netflix在其技术架构中采用的一套服务体系,用于支撑其视频流媒体平台的各项功能和服务。

Netflix服务框架采用了什么样的架构?

Netflix的服务框架采用了微服务架构,将整个系统拆分为多个自治的微服务单元,每个微服务都有明确定义的职责和功能。

Netflix服务框架有哪些特点?

Netflix服务框架具有弹性、可观察性和容错性等特点,能够保证系统的稳定性和高效性。

正文完